Characterization and autoradiographic localization of TRH receptors in sections of rat brain.

作者信息

Pilotte N S, Sharif N A, Burt D R

出版信息

Brain Res. 1984 Feb 20;293(2):372-6. doi: 10.1016/0006-8993(84)91246-0.

DOI:10.1016/0006-8993(84)91246-0
PMID:6320975
Abstract

Receptors for thyrotropin-releasing hormone (TRH) in rat brain have been localized autoradiographically by exposing tritium-sensitive film to sections labeled with [3H]3-Me-His2-TRH. Greatest grain density was found over certain nuclei of the amygdala, with considerable density over several other forebrain areas. Properties of TRH receptor binding in frozen sections closely resembled those of receptors in fresh membrane fragments.
